The defect

Thor Motor Coach (TMC) is recalling certain 2020-2021 Sequence and Tellaro motorhomes. The dinette booth seat belts may be too short preventing them from being usable by some occupants.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ard (FMVSS) numbers 208, "Occupant Crash Protection" and 209, "Seat Belt Assemblies."

The risk

Inability to use the seat belt may increase the risk of injury in the event of a crash.

The fix — what to do

TMC will notify owners, and dealers will replace the 18-inch seat belt tether with a 24-inch tether on both sides of the dinette booth, free of charge. This recall began September 16, 2020. Owners may contact TMC customer service at 1-877-855-2867. TMC's number for this recall is RC000198.
